Common Basement Foundation Repair Jobs
Basement wall stabilization - reinforcement to prevent cracking and shifting of basement walls.
Foundation underpinning - strengthening and raising the foundation to address settling issues.
Pier and beam repair - restoring support for homes with pier and beam foundations.
Crack injection services - sealing basement cracks to prevent water intrusion and further damage.
Soil stabilization - improving soil conditions around the foundation to reduce movement.
Waterproofing solutions - protecting basements from water damage and moisture-related issues.
Basement Foundation Repair Questions
What are common signs of basement foundation issues? C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that stick can indicate foundation problems.
How does foundation repair improve a property? Repairing the foundation helps stabilize the structure, prevents further damage, and maintains property value.
What types of foundation repair methods are available? Techniques include underpinning, wall stabilization, and mudjacking, depending on the specific issue.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Small cracks may not require repair, but a professional assessment can determine if intervention is needed to prevent future problems.
